Parenting plans are youngster custody plans that are bargained and selected by the moms and dads of the claimed kid. When a parenting strategy is in area, any kind of official modification of the strategy needs to undergo the court. If one parent makes a decision to change the parenting plan on their very own, it might lead to serious legal problems. INTEREST FOR SERVICEA experienced family legal representative have to be able to cope psychologically vulnerable and distressing situations. They should have the ability to connect to their clients and connect with them. Yet bear in mind, it's not practically asking questions yet likewise how the attorney answers them. You want a legal representative who will certainly listen to you, who will value your input, and explain intricate legal issues in a manner you can comprehend. In the realm of family regulation, where feelings and stakes run high, interaction is not just a skill-- it's an art type.
